      <title>DSC Logistics</title>
      <description>DSC Logistics is a third party logistics provider with national
presence across the United States. In business for 46 years,
DSC operates 24 logistics centers totaling 11 million square feet of
space supporting customers in the consumer packaged goods,
electronics and healthcare industries.

      <title>Eliminating Paperwork Is More Than Just Efficient</title>
      <description>The most common area of savings from automated data
collection is labor costs. Entering data with a bar code or
RFID scan saves time compared to pencil and paper, which
makes workers more productive. Replacing paper based
maintenance procedures with automated systems can give
technicians up to 40 percent more productive time and improve
productivity by 18 percent according to a study performed by
Syclo, a leading mobile maintenance solutions provider. &lt;i&gt;By Intermec&lt;/i&gt;</description>
